LR44 Battery: Everything You Need to Know (2025)

Mar 04, 2025 474

LR44 Battery

There are many low-power electronic devices that use LR44 batteries, which are small, coin-shaped alkaline button cells. Small flashlights, watches, calculators, toys, and medical instruments often use LR44 batteries because of their compact size and reliable performance. Power is provided by a 1.5-volt nominal battery, delivering stable and consistent power over long periods of time. Many consumer and professional devices rely on it because of its popularity and wide availability. It is designed to be used in small, low-power devices with a compact size and low power consumption. In addition to its nominal voltage of 1.5 volts, this battery ensures that it delivers stable, consistent power over the course of its useful life. In addition to watches, calculators, toys, medical devices, laser pointers, and other small electronics, this battery can also be used in small batteries. Many household and professional applications use LR44 batteries because of their reliability and affordability.

There are several alternatives to the LR44 battery, such as AG13, A76, 357, and SR44, making it available and interchangeable with several of them. LR44 batteries are typically alkaline batteries; silver oxide batteries, such as the 357 and SR44, perform better in high-drain devices because they have longer lifespans and more stable performance. No matter the brand or labeling, users can easily find a suitable replacement for the LR44 with multiple equivalent options. Features

Reliable Power for Low-Drain Devices

As a result, the LR44 battery is generally used in low-drain devices that require consistently high power output, rather than devices that require a high rate of power output. The LR44 provides a steady power supply over a long period of time, making it suitable for devices such as watches, calculators, and hearing aids. This design is ideal for electronics that require continuous, reliable operation without needing large surges of power.

Environmentally Safe

As opposed to older button-cell batteries, modern LR44 batteries usually do not contain mercury. The eco-friendly versions reduce environmental impact by disposing of the battery in a less harmful way, aligning with global efforts to become more sustainable. Users and manufacturers alike can be more responsible with the LR44's mercury-free design.

Interchangeability with Silver Oxide Versions

SR44 and 357, both silver oxide versions, are easily interchangeable with LR44, although the LR44 is an alkaline battery. High-drain devices benefit most from silver oxide equivalents as they last longer and perform better, though they are more expensive. For users who prioritize either cost-efficiency or performance, the silver oxide options are an excellent option to replace the LR44.

Low Self-Discharge Rate

Low self-discharge makes the LR44 battery a good option for portable devices. When not in use, it loses very little charge. Especially helpful for devices like clocks, timers, and emergency tools that remain idle for extended periods of time. LR44 batteries maintain a sufficient amount of power to power devices for months or years after being unused, making them suitable for long-term use.

Long Shelf Life

Its long shelf life is one of its distinguishing features, which usually ranges from 3 to 5 years when properly stored. Since they last so long, they are ideal as backup medical equipment, emergency flashlights, or toys that may not be used frequently. LR44 batteries retain their charge for long periods of time, allowing them to provide immediate power whenever required.

Affordable and Cost-Effective

Alkaline batteries, such as the LR44, are known for their affordability. In low-power devices, alkaline batteries are one of the most cost-effective power sources because of their widespread use and simple chemistry. Toys, calculators, electronic games, and other devices that require frequent battery replacement will find the LR44 to be an excellent choice because of its affordability and reliability.

Wide Availability and Compatibility

LR44 batteries are widely available worldwide and produced by many manufacturers. As well as the AG13, the A76, the 357, and the SR44, it has several equivalents. When replacing batteries, users have the option of converting between these equivalents. Since the LR44 is versatile, it can be used with devices made by a variety of brands.
